Bust nets pot, dead raccoon and ferret

What began as a call of someone stealing clothes and wearing them, turned into an arrest for marijuana cultivation, burglary and possession of an illegal animal. Mariposa County Sheriff’s deputies went to an address on Cole Road on April 10 and found much more than they bargained for.

The suspect, David Maclean, was in possession of a leather jacket, cds and tools that belonged to the victim. Deputies also found a rotting dead raccoon in an unpowered freezer and a live ferret in the bathtub.
